Choosing the Right Format for Your Ebook in the Cryptocurrency Space

When it comes to creating an ebook on cryptocurrency, selecting the optimal format is essential for both accessibility and user experience. Cryptocurrency enthusiasts, traders, and investors often seek content in digital formats that can be easily accessed across various devices. Understanding the technical requirements and audience preferences will help in making the right decision.

In this context, it’s crucial to consider the technical specifications of different ebook formats and how they interact with cryptocurrency tools, such as wallets or blockchain-based distribution platforms. Formats like ePub, PDF, and MOBI are the most common, but each has its strengths and weaknesses depending on your goals.

Popular Ebook Formats and Their Uses

  • ePub: This format is widely used due to its flexibility and compatibility with most ebook readers. It allows for reflowable text and multimedia integration, ideal for educational materials on cryptocurrency topics.
  • PDF: Best for fixed layouts, especially for content that requires precise formatting, such as charts, graphs, and other data-heavy elements found in cryptocurrency analysis.
  • MOBI: Primarily used for Amazon Kindle devices, MOBI is a good option if you’re planning to distribute your cryptocurrency ebook through Amazon’s Kindle store.
  • HTML5: This is increasingly used for interactive ebooks, allowing integration of live cryptocurrency price feeds, charts, and other dynamic content directly within the book.

Considerations When Choosing the Right Format

  1. Audience Compatibility: Ensure that your ebook format is accessible on the devices and platforms your target audience uses most frequently. For example, if your readers use iOS, ePub might be the best option, whereas if they use Kindle, MOBI is more appropriate.
  2. Interactivity: Consider whether you want to include interactive elements such as real-time cryptocurrency price updates, blockchain charts, or integrated links to crypto platforms.
  3. Distribution Channels: Different platforms support different formats. For instance, if you aim to publish on Amazon, MOBI is the go-to format. On the other hand, if you plan to offer your ebook through independent websites, ePub or PDF may provide more flexibility.

Key Differences Between Formats

Format Best For Device Compatibility
ePub Reflowable text, multimedia, educational content Most ebook readers except Kindle
PDF Fixed layouts, data-heavy content All devices, but less flexible for smaller screens
MOBI Amazon Kindle distribution Kindle devices
HTML5 Interactive content, live updates Web browsers, custom apps

Tip: Always test your ebook on multiple devices and platforms to ensure it displays correctly and offers the desired experience to readers in the cryptocurrency space.

Optimizing Your Ebook for Different Devices and Platforms

In the ever-evolving world of cryptocurrency, ensuring your ebook is accessible and well-presented on various devices is crucial for reaching a broader audience. As blockchain technology becomes more integrated into digital platforms, understanding how to adapt your ebook for different screen sizes, operating systems, and platforms is key to maximizing its potential. From mobile phones to desktops, optimizing your content is a necessary step for success in the digital age.

Adapting your ebook for different platforms involves more than just formatting. You need to consider how cryptocurrency concepts are presented in various file types, such as ePub, PDF, and Kindle. Each of these platforms has its own set of rules and specifications for optimal viewing, and ensuring your ebook is versatile and readable across them can increase its accessibility to crypto enthusiasts, investors, and professionals alike.

Key Considerations for Optimizing Your Ebook

  • File Compatibility – Make sure your ebook is available in multiple formats (ePub, MOBI, PDF) to cater to different platforms, such as Kindle, Apple Books, and Google Play.
  • Responsive Design – Ensure your ebook's layout adjusts well to various screen sizes, from smartphones to tablets to desktop computers.
  • Interactive Features – For cryptocurrency-related ebooks, include features like clickable links, embedded videos, or interactive charts that may only be supported on certain platforms.

Formatting for Different Platforms

  1. Kindle (MOBI Format) – Optimizing for Kindle requires adjusting images and text formatting to fit within the constraints of Amazon’s reading device. Avoid excessive page breaks, and use basic fonts that are easily scalable.
  2. Apple Books (ePub Format) – Apple’s ePub reader offers support for interactive content, so consider adding hyperlinks to blockchain resources and cryptocurrencies’ real-time data.
  3. PDF for Desktop – Use PDFs for a static layout, ensuring all graphics and charts are clear and precise, as this format is ideal for crypto analysis and research papers.

"In the world of digital finance, ensuring accessibility and readability across various platforms and devices can help your ebook stand out among a sea of content."

Platform-Specific Tips for Crypto Ebooks

Platform Optimization Tips
Kindle Focus on simple layouts with text-heavy content. Avoid large images that might slow down the page load.
Apple Books Integrate interactive elements like embedded charts, clickable blockchain explorers, and links to cryptocurrency news.
PDF Perfect for large tables, detailed graphics, and cryptocurrency price trends. Make sure your charts are high-resolution.

Key Performance Indicators for Crypto Ebooks

  • Reading Completion Rate: Measures how many readers finish the ebook, indicating overall content engagement.
  • Conversion Rate: Tracks how many readers become buyers or subscribers, reflecting the ebook's ability to generate interest and sales.
  • Audience Retention: Shows how well the ebook holds the attention of readers across different chapters, an important factor for creating compelling content.
  • User Feedback: Direct feedback from readers helps to understand pain points and areas for improvement.

Important Insight: Understanding the time spent on specific chapters can help in determining the most engaging parts of an ebook, allowing publishers to fine-tune future releases.

Strategies for Data-Driven Improvements

  1. Segment Audience: Analyze demographic data to tailor content to different segments, such as new investors, seasoned traders, or crypto enthusiasts.
  2. Optimize for Mobile: With many readers consuming content on mobile devices, ensure the ebook is optimized for various screen sizes and provides a smooth reading experience.
  3. Implement A/B Testing: Test different content layouts, chapter structures, and cover designs to see which combinations drive more engagement and conversions.
  4. Leverage Analytics Tools: Use platforms like Google Analytics or more specialized ebook tracking tools to continuously monitor user interactions and gain deeper insights into content performance.
